Google Cloud Platform plug-in configuration notes

The Google Cloud Platform plug-in lets you create, delete, and restore disk and host-based snapshots in all regions where Google Cloud is present.

Google Cloud Platform plug-in configuration prerequisites
  • Before you configure the Google Cloud Platform plug-in, enable the following APIs under APIs & Services from Google Cloud console:

    • Cloud Resource Manager API

    • Compute Engine API

  • The node pool provided while configuring Kubernetes cluster extension must have all nodes from same region, that is, the node-pool should be single zonal.

  • The region of the NetBackup Snapshot Manager host and node-pool should be same.

  • For backup from snapshot use case, NetBackup Snapshot Manager should be installed in cloud only. A provider must be configured for the region in which NetBackup Snapshot Manager is installed. If NetBackup Snapshot Manager is installed in us-west1-b zone then a provider for us-west1 region must be configured.

  • For manual installation (non marketplace) of NetBackup Snapshot Manager, disable auto-activation of LVM's LV. This can be achieved by setting auto_activation_volume_list parameter to empty list or list of specific volume group names which must be auto activated. The auto_activation_volume_list parameter can be set in lvm.conf configuration file.

Google Cloud Platform plug-in configuration parameters

The following parameters are required for configuring the Google Cloud Platform plug-in:

Table: Google Cloud Platform plug-in configuration parameters

NetBackup Snapshot Manager configuration parameter

Google equivalent term and description

Project ID

The ID of the project from which the resources are managed. Listed as project_id in the JSON file.

Client Email

The email address of the Client ID. Listed as client_email in the JSON file.

Private Key

The private key. Listed as private_key in the JSON file.

Note:

You must enter this key without quotes (neither single quotes nor double quotes). Do not enter any spaces or return characters at the beginning or end of the key.

Region

A list of regions in which the plug-in operates.

Configuring multiple accounts or subscriptions or projects
  • If you are creating multiple configurations for the same plug-in, ensure that they manage assets from different Regions. Two or more plug-in configurations should not manage the same set of cloud assets simultaneously.

  • When multiple accounts are all managed with a single NetBackup Snapshot Manager, the number of assets being managed by a single NetBackup Snapshot Manager instance might get too large and it would be better to space them out.

  • To achieve application consistent snapshots, we would require agent/agentless network connections between the remote VM instance and NetBackup Snapshot Manager. This would require setting up cross account/subscription/project networking.

GCP plug-in considerations and limitations

Consider the following before you configure this plug-in:

  • If a region is removed from the GCP plug-in configuration, then all the discovered assets from that region are also removed from the NetBackup Snapshot Manager assets database. If there are any active snapshots that are associated with the assets that get removed, then you may not be able perform any operations on those snapshots.

    Once you add that region back into the plug-in configuration, NetBackup Snapshot Manager discovers all the assets again and you can resume operations on the associated snapshots. However, you cannot perform any restore operations on the associated snapshots.

  • The maximum attachment points on GCP instances are 128 and NetBackup Snapshot Manager host uses 2 attachment points, which leaves 126 attachment point for backup/restore jobs. So at any point in time NetBackup Snapshot Manager can backup/restore instance as long as attachment points are available (which is 126 attachment points). If all the attachment points are used, backup/restore jobs start failing with following error message:

    Failed to attach disk.

  • The maximum number of labels that can be attached to GCP instances are 64 and NetBackup Snapshot Manager uses 2 labels. If any instance has more than 62 labels, backup/restore may fail
